What Is an Aura Photography Camera?

Photography Camera

You are probably familiar with DSLRs, polaroids, and digital cameras, but it is less likely that you have heard of an aura camera before. Aura photography has its origins in Kirlian photography which was created by the Russian scientist, Semyon Kirlian in 1939. Kirlian and his wife, Valentina Kirlian, accidentally discovered that if an object is placed onto a photographic plate that is connected to a high-voltage source, an image of that object, surrounded by a mysterious energy, is produced on the photographic plate.

Scientifically speaking, this energy is created by electric coronal, or gas discharges. As the air becomes electrically charged it reacts to the object creating an effect which looks like an aura. All objects, whether alive or inanimate, produce these results. Aura photography records the electromagnetic energy that emanates from a person’s body and translates those readings into a colorful, visual display.

What Is an Aura Camera?

Kirlian photography is considered to be the predecessor to what is now termed as aura photography. In the early 1980s, an engineer called Dr. Guy Coggins invented the first aura camera, known as AuraCam 3000, making it available for the masses. This was later replaced by the AuraCam 6000 which can be purchased for around $10,000.

The AuraCam 6000 produces an electronic interpretation of the aura and is used for many purposes such as therapy and in meditation and wellness centers. The hands are placed onto a sensor that is connected to the AuraCam and a computer. Various points of contact on these sensors are designed to maximize the accuracy of the readings. The sensor measures electro-dermal activity along the meridian points of the hand which is then converted to produce a digital image onto a Polaroid film.

Deviations in humidity, temperature, and static electricity can also be measured by the AuraCam 6000, providing greater precision in the biofeedback measurements and the resulting analysis of your aura.
